That should work too! We catch them on dog food or gummy bears too. They just seem to really like the marshmallows and eggs. Switching it up every once in awhile and moving your traps help. Other wise the biggest get too smart!
 
Regarding the problematic rooster situation. I know Ralphie can handle things because he has considerable experience in training various animals.
The important issue is to understand how the animal is thinking. Roosters are motivated to act or react out of fear or protection of territory. Knowing that is over half the battle. Then one must use their own intelligence to condition the bird to a desired response or behavior. With children involved it is somewhat difficult because in many cases they act in a manner similar to the birds. They don't think and analyze the situation they just do what comes spontaneously.
